They claim to offer a 'free' resume builder, however in order to print or save the resume, you have to pay $1.95 for a 14 day subscription. The website retains your credit card information and gives you no way to remove it without cancelling the account. They tell you that you have to cancel the subscription before the 14 day trial is over to avoid reoccurring billing but their website will not allow you to cancel it. Customer service is near impossible to get ahold of to rectify your issue - attempting to contact the customer service team online was a failure as it will not 'submit' and send your complaint, and the first rep I contacted by their 800 number hung up on me. The second representative told me I assumed that it was cancelled -after explaining my difficulty with the site- and told me it was my fault for not cancelling it, and they wouldn't refund my money AFTER taking a full year's subscription charge from my account! A complete and utter scam.

Tip for consumers:
There are other sites that offer free templates for download or to help build your resume that are far more reputable than this site, such as resumebuilder.org.

I’m very sorry that you have had this experience with our site and did not have the best customer service experience. Our free account gives you the opportunity to try out our resume builder before deciding to purchase. The ability to print, email, or download your resume and cover letters are features included in our paid subscription and not listed as a feature of the free account. You can download a plain text version of your resume for free.

All of our subscriptions are auto-renewing. A monthly subscription makes it easy for our customers to customize the resume and cover letter for each position for which they are applying, and also to avoid interruption on the service. You can cancel your subscription at any time and we do offer several ways to do this including by phone, live chat, email and self-cancellation.
